Before diving into the specifics of butterscotch chips, it’s essential to understand what gluten is and why it matters. Gluten is a protein found in wheat, barley, and rye. For individuals with celiac disease or gluten sensitivity, consuming gluten can lead to serious health issues, including gastrointestinal distress and long-term damage to the intestines.
Butterscotch chips are sweet morsels made primarily from brown sugar, butter, and various flavorings. They are widely used in baking to add sweetness and a rich, buttery flavor to cookies, brownies, and other desserts. Butterscotch chips are often compared to chocolate chips, but they offer a unique taste that many find irresistible.
The primary concern for those with dietary restrictions is whether butterscotch chips contain gluten. The answer isn’t straightforward and can vary by brand. Here’s a detailed look at the ingredients typically found in butterscotch chips:
Most of these ingredients are naturally gluten-free. However, the safety of butterscotch chips depends on the processing and manufacturing practices of the brand. Cross-contamination during production is a significant concern for those with celiac disease or severe gluten sensitivity.
